Digest

This podcast episode centers on the anxieties of the hosts and listeners regarding the New York Yankees' upcoming season. A significant portion focuses on the lack of a consistent lead-off hitter, analyzing player statistics and comparing the Yankees' approach to other successful teams. The discussion incorporates listener voicemails expressing concerns about the team's bullpen, particularly the need for a left-handed reliever, and the unusual early season schedule. Recent Yankees news, including the addition of Preston Clayborn as an assistant pitching coach and Trevino's workouts with other teams, is also covered. The episode concludes with a discussion about a surprisingly successful sweatshirt design featuring the word "bitch," highlighting its unexpected popularity and the role of social media in its viral marketing success.
